What is a Car Key Locksmith?

A car key locksmith is a customized expert trained in handling a wide range of car key and lock-related concerns. Unlike conventional locksmith professionals who work on residential or business locks, car key locksmiths concentrate on vehicle-related jobs. Their skillset enables them to deal with modern electronic key systems, traditional metal keys, and even advanced keyless entry systems.

Kinds Of Car Key Services Offered by Locksmiths

Modern locksmith professionals are geared up with tools and technology to deal with a variety of key-related services. Here's a better look at their key areas of proficiency:

1. Standard Key Cutting

For older vehicles or those using metal keys, locksmiths can replicate or replace keys utilizing precision cutting tools.

2. Transponder Key Programming

Transponder keys have a chip that communicates with your car's onboard computer to start the engine. If this chip is harmed or lost, a locksmith can program brand-new keys to match your car.

3. Proximity and Keyless Entry Systems

Proximity keys and keyless entry systems are becoming significantly common, especially in high-tech vehicles. A locksmith can repair, reprogram, or replace these innovative systems.

4. Smart Key Repair or Replacement

Smart keys, which permit you to unlock, start, and manage your car remotely, can develop technical concerns. Specialized locksmith professionals can replace or reprogram these sophisticated keys.

5. Ignition Repair

When your car's ignition cylinder causes issues, such as a key being stuck or declining to turn, a locksmith can repair or replace the system.

Frequently Asked Questions About Locksmith Car Key Services

1. How much does it cost to replace a car key?

The cost of replacing a car key differs depending on the key type. Standard metal keys are typically less pricey than transponder or clever keys, which require programming. Rates normally v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 300 but can be greater for high-end vehicles.

2. Can a locksmith make a key without the original?

Yes. A competent locksmith can produce a brand-new key even if you do not have the initial by using the car's VIN number and other technical approaches.

3. Are locksmith services for cars and trucks covered by insurance?

Oftentimes, car insurance might cover locksmith services, especially for emergencies. Contact your company to learn if it's included in your policy.

4. For how long does it require to replace a car key?

The time required depends on the key type. A traditional key might take just a few minutes, while transponder and clever keys might take up to an hour due to programming needs.

5. What should I do if my key breaks in the ignition?

If your key breaks in the ignition, avoid attempting to remove it yourself given that this might cause more damage. Call a locksmith who can safely extract the broken key and repair or replace the ignition as needed.
